GPT-5-Nano is the smallest and fastest variant in the GPT-5 system, designed specifically for developer tools and environments that demand rapid interactions and ultra-low latency. While it offers a more lightweight solution with limited reasoning depth compared to its larger counterparts, GPT-5-Nano excels in core capabilities such as instruction-following and maintaining critical safety features. As the successor to GPT-4.1-nano, it provides an optimal choice for cost-sensitive or real-time applications, where efficiency and speed are paramount. Particularly well-suited for summarization and classification tasks, GPT-5-Nano is a powerful tool for developers needing a swift, reliable AI model for streamlined processes.

FAQ
Which is cheaper: DeepSeek V4 Flash, GPT 5 Nano?
DeepSeek V4 Flash: $0.284/M output tokens; GPT 5 Nano: $0.4/M. Use the cost calculator above to estimate your own workload.
How do their coding arena scores compare?
DeepSeek V4 Flash: 1483; GPT 5 Nano: 1382 (LMArena coding leaderboard).
Which responds faster?
DeepSeek V4 Flash: 1.0s time to first token measured on AIHubMix; see the live performance charts above for how each model behaves across the day.
How large is each context window?
DeepSeek V4 Flash accepts 1,000,000 and GPT 5 Nano accepts 400,000 input tokens. Maximum output per request is 384,000 tokens on DeepSeek V4 Flash and 128,000 tokens on GPT 5 Nano.
Which one generates tokens faster?
GPT 5 Nano at 86.4 tok/s and DeepSeek V4 Flash at 66.5 tok/s, measured as output throughput on AIHubMix — a separate metric from time to first token.
What inputs and capabilities does each model support?
DeepSeek V4 Flash accepts text input and supports tool calling, function calling, structured outputs and thinking; GPT 5 Nano accepts text and image input and supports thinking, tool calling, function calling and structured outputs.
